有什么方法可以分析optaplanner每个步骤的结果?

时间:2019-05-24 17:41:54

标签: solver optaplanner

我正在尝试解决我所工作公司的生产线上的SKU(存货单元)排序问题。

在这个问题上,我平均要用一个设备对2000 sku进行排序。该设备每天释放600分钟用于生产。 SKU将使用的时间会有所不同(生产时间+设备设置时间)。

由于我需要检查原始的SKU以及将要生产的下一个SKU,因此我难以分析设备的设置时间。

有什么方法可以分析步骤求解器?还是有其他方法可以分析我的设备设置时间?

我们已经尝试使用阴影变量,但是性能非常低。使解决方案不可行。

1 个答案:

答案 0 :(得分:0)

如果打开DEBUG日志记录,则将看到每一步。如果打开TRACE日志记录,您还将看到每一个移动评估。

通常,所有这些都太冗长,并且optaplanner-benchmark工具是一种更好的方法,因为它具有多个统计信息(其中大多数需要显式打开)以提供有关发生情况的见识。